Output a516590947a24a73206616e874b1604055500bf96cd66f50007da5686f578023:0

value
2500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eda6a1e03d395d0f61812bfd9409cc95d872ebef OP_EQUAL
address
3PMbgpnTu8vWLoZcbzYsbAf1EFJY1jLH1s
transaction
a516590947a24a73206616e874b1604055500bf96cd66f50007da5686f578023
confirmations
198412
spent
true